Output 44366c13c698e721ad555637868d61794a8d9f9d5cc709f1cad2f262695b1267:0

value
20990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7089f53bd91cc8afb994bf47469715aee05345a OP_EQUALVERIFY OP_CHECKSIG
address
1LbzcLWhxqAKkmhavVQi17Dpq3nZHYWVPn
transaction
44366c13c698e721ad555637868d61794a8d9f9d5cc709f1cad2f262695b1267
spent
true